Wheeler, Lester
Lester Wheeler, 79 , died 10/20/10 in Lopatcong Care Center, Lopatcong Township, NJ. Lester lived in Washington, NJ for 1 year coming from Hackettstown, NJ where he lived for 4 years, and previously lived in Great Meadows, NJ for 44 years and was born in Dayton, Ohio on 07/03/31.

Occupation: Mr. Wheeler was employed by the United States Post Office (Phillipsburg),NJ from 1971-1991.
Veteran Info: He served faithfully and honorably as a Boatswain's Mate in the United States Navy for 20 years, August 1949 to October 1970. During that time he completed a variety of successful tours of duty which included the USS RICHARD E. KRAUS (DD-849), USS LAKE CHAMPLAIN (CVS), USS INTREPID (cvs-11), USS FORRESTAL (CVA-59), and the USS AMERICA (CVA-66) plus several shore establishments. His devotion to duty, professionalism and leadership abilities had contributed greatly in maintaining the high traditions of the Navy.
Additional Information: After his retirement he was a volunteer at the Hackettstown Regional Medical Center, Hackettstown, NJ and he worked part time at Heath Village and Sunrise House, Hackettstown, NJ
